Job description

Program Directors are responsible for leveraging their expertise to develop, maintain and deliver education services to students through:

  • Creating and Maintaining core curriculum across the institution
  • Communicating and monitoring delivery of core curriculum
  • Preparing course plans and material
  • Delivering courses
  • Monitoring progress/attendance
  • Advising students
  • Recording grades and submitting reports
E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E AND TRAINING:
  • Minimum of a master's degree
  • Minimum of three (3) years full-time experience in the professional discipline.
  • Two years' experience as an instructor in a JRCERT accredited program
  • Proficient in curriculum design, evaluation, instruction, program administration, and academic advising
  • Familiarity with JRCERT Standards and accreditation processes preferred.
C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S:
  • Holds current American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) certification and registration, or equivalent, in radiography.

About Universal Health Services

Sourced by ZipRecruiter

Universal Health Services (UHS) is a major player in the healthcare industry, based in King of Prussia, Pennsylvania, U.S. Founded in 1978, UHS offers hospital and healthcare services. Their diverse services range from acute care hospitals, behavioral health facilities and ambulatory centers nationwide. The company's mission of enhancing the health and well-being of their patients is reflected in their commitment to 'Helping Individuals Live Longer, Healthier and Happier Lives'. Universal Health Services' consistent growth and success in their industry have been recognized on numerous occasions, including being ranked amongst the Fortune 500 list of largest companies.
